Found objects: the legacy of third-generation Holocaust memory

Description

Concentrates on Eduardo Halfon - Guatemalan third-generation writer - and his treatment of material objects. Applies Marianne Hirsch's concept to the letters, notes and even tattoos in Halfon's texts that serve as vehicles of a fragile and fragmented memory when no survivors are left
